Societies with class structure expand faster than egalitarian ones, researchers say

Monday, September 26, 2011 - 09:32 in Biology & Nature

(PhysOrg.com) -- Arguably the worst feature of societies with class structures – the disproportionate suffering of the poor – may have been the driving force behind the spread of those stratified societies across the globe at the expense of more egalitarian societies. During hard times, a society in which the bulk of the suffering is borne by the poor can survive and expand into new territory more readily than can egalitarian societies.
